REFERENCE: WMMLM/SMES REMUNERATION: ALL INCLUSIVE REMUNERATION WILL BE PAID IN ACCORDANCE WITH THE DETERMINATION OF UPPER LIMITS ISSUED BY THE MINISTER OF COOPERATIVE GOVERNANCE & TRADITIONAL AFFAIRS, GOVERNMENT NOTICE 47538 OF 18 NOVEMBER 2022.

REQUIREMENTS

  • Grade 12;
  • Bachelor of Science In Engineering / B-Tech, Engineering or equivalent,
  • 5 years' experience at middle management level, or as programme / project manager,
  • 3-4 years must be at professional/management level, engineering management experience
  • A Certificate of competence in Municipal Finance Management Programme will be an added advantage,
  • Proof of Registration with a recognized relevant Engineering professional body will be an added advantage,
  • Certificate of competency as required in terms of the General Machinery Regulations will be an added advantage
  • Financial and supply chain management competencies, as prescribed in the regulations and described in these guidelines,
  • A valid code 08 driver's license, and
  • Core managerial and occupational competencies, as described in the Municipal Performance Regulations issued in terms of the Municipal Systems Act.

COMPETENCIES

  • Excellent Communication skills,
  • Technical aptitude and businesses acumen,
  • Project / programme management skills,
  • Problem solving skills,
  • Action driven and innovative,
  • Exceptional strategic planning and organizational skills and
  • Sound understanding of the legal and legislative framework in which government operates.

KEY PERFORMANCE AREAS

  • Manage complex civil infrastructure project from conceptualization, contract management, quality assurance and compliance, and ensure their proper integration to the local municipality's overall plan IDP,
  • Perform financial monitoring through commissioning, operations and maintenance to ensure effective and efficient functioning of the department within the budgetary constraints of the municipality,
  • Manage the budget and assets assigned to the department,
  • Provide professional advisory services to the municipality,
  • Manage all the department's contracts in accordance with the signed SLA's, council requirements, ensuring adherence to the SLAs, terms of reference, letters of appointment and contracted project time lines,
  • Lead and direct staff in the department to ensure that they meet the objectives in line with the municipality's requirements and resources,
  • Provide advisory support on issues related to legislation, and
  • Ensure that projects reflected in the IDP are registered in accordance with MIG & CIDB requirements.
